TC overload per Helms or 2-3 shift over and over uphill

Originally posted by Chemmech
I remember someone saying that if you torque brake the engine and trans. it wouldn't last 10 minutes before the trans. frys. I believe it was an Acura tech.
It says right in the manual NOT to do that...

So, if you want to burn the torque converter up, that should do it.


"“Stall Speed Test.”

It says:

Engage the parking brake

Connect a tach…

Make sure the A/C switch is OFF.

After the engine has warmed up to normal operating temperatures the radiator fan comes on, shift to 2 position.

Fully press the brake pedal, accelerate for 6 to 8 seconds, and note the engine speed.

Do not move the shift lever while raising engine speed.

Allow TWO minutes for cooling, then repeat the test in D5, 1, and R positions.


Please note that it says 6 to 8 seconds and it also says allow 2 minutes between tests for cooling.


If you looking to overheat the tranny's torque converter, that will do it (especially if repeated).

Also, if you want to mess-up the tranny, you can find a nice uphill stretch out in the wilderness and just keep shifting from 2nd to 3rd (this will take a bit longer and you'll have to be relentless -- and be sure to have a tow truck around).

Stay in 2nd to KEEP the tranny WORKING!

Originally posted by CLpower
keep it in 2nd gear for the whole day
Actually, that is probably a good way of keeping the transmission alive. If you don't shift gears, the clutch packs are not being engaged and disengaged. The wear -- in the clutch packs -- happens during gear changes. If you never changed the gear, the clutch packs wouldn't ever wear out.

I've been using SS for that exact reason -- to keep the transmission from shifting in town. The downside is lowered gas mileage, and just to put things in perspective, most of the time the car never gets over 4K rpm. There is just too much traffic and congestion in my area.
